    This place is recognized for its strong commitment to protecting the ecosystem, including mangroves, crocodiles, birds, and other native species such as iguanas and white-tailed deer. You'll sail on a boat guided by a local expert who will explain how this community actively protects its ecosystem. You will enter the mangrove channels where you will observe up close: Crocodiles in their natural habitat; iguanas sunbathing among the branches; white-tailed deer in protected areas; endemic and migratory birds that inhabit the lagoon

    Located on the coast of Oaxaca, the Escobilla Beach Sanctuary is a protected natural area and one of the most important nesting sites in the world for the olive ridley sea turtle. Here you will be part of a magical moment: the release of baby turtles into the Pacific Ocean, a symbolic act of life, hope, and conservation. Guided by sanctuary experts, you'll learn about the life cycle of these incredible species, the importance of their protection, and the community efforts being made to preserve them.
